Take a peek at WUITUSU - Santa Monica, Los Angeles

We would like to invite you to our first ever retail store located in Santa Monica, Los Angeles.

We have prepared this video to show you around from the comfort of your home while staying safe.

Please contact us directly from the video's "contact us" page to tell us what you think and if you have any questions...

 

Back to blog

Leave a comment

Please note, comments need to be approved before they are published.